As part of this bimonthly processing,
ScienceWatch.com selects the Research Fronts with the largest absolute
increase in size in each of the 22 major
fields covered by
Essential Science IndicatorsSM
from Thomson
Reuters. The size of a research front is determined by the number of
core papers it contains. This Research Front on THERMAL ANALYSIS AND RAMAN
SPECTROSCOPIC STUDY from the field of Geosciences was
selected for mapping from the list of Top Topics for August 2008. The map is a diagrammatic
representation of the 14 core papers comprising the front
in
Geosciences.
Each circle
represents a highly cited paper whose bibliographic information is displayed
when the user clicks on the circle. The lines between circles represent the
strongest co-citation links for each paper (that is, indicating that the papers
are frequently cited together). Papers close to each other on the map are
generally more highly co-cited. The most recent paper(s) are indicated in pink.
